
Obviously Colter will be criss-crossing North America working with cops and private citizens to solve cases that no one else can. But as for the ongoing drama about Colter’s family, that will continue to develop.
“Colter, he came from a dysfunctional family,” executive producer Elwood Reid said at the Television Critics Association press tour in July. “And if you’ve ever come from a dysfunctional family, you know nobody has any information that’s correct, everybody has their own different reality. And so I think one of the things that’s interesting about that and unpeeling that is just the different perspectives they have on the way they grew up and what happened to their family, what particularly happened to the father. But Colter, we’re going to learn, was the guy that really bore the brunt of that family dysfunction. And we’re going to get into that more this season when we unpeel some more stuff with his sister. And of course, we have a little secret that we planted in Episode 13 last year that we’ve learned that his sister is in possession of some information that may shed some light on family affairs.”
But you can also expect more expanded storytelling for some of the other characters. “Our story is pivoting a little bit,” Reid said. “We’re going to — and I don’t want to give too much away in the first episode — but you’re going to see Velma [played by Abby McEnany] is taking on a very interesting role with something that was hinted at with Reenie’s [played by Fiona Rene] character in the final couple episodes. And so we’re going to sort of go in a different direction, and she’s going to still be sort of like front and center with helping him find cases, but we’re also going to get the two women together in an interesting office space as Reenie goes out and tries to open her own business.”

Who will be in Tracker Season 2?
The big question: WILL JENSEN ACKLES BE BACK? Yes, he will. At the Television Critics Association press tour in July, executive producer Elwood Reid confirmed that Jensen Ackles, who plays Colter’s older brother Russell, is returning to Tracker for multiple episodes, but he wouldn’t say how many. “We got him,” Hartley said. “He’s coming back. So we’re having fun with that. It’s going to be great. It’s a great story, too.”
In a May interview with Deadline, Hartley teased that Sofia Pernas (his real-life wife) is “definitely coming back” in Season 2 as fellow reward seeker Billie Matalon. He also suggested that the show would be “remiss” not to bring back Jennifer Morrison, who appeared in the Season 1 finale as Lizzy, an old family friend.
Hartley added that there are plans for all of Colter’s family to return, including his mother, Mary Dove Shaw, played by Wendy Crewson. “We have a lot of questions to answer with Colter’s mother,” Hartley said.
Unfortunately, not everyone will be returning. In early August 2024, TVLine reported that Robin Weigert, who played Colter’s handler Teddi Bruin, will not be back for Season 2 as a series regular. No reason was given for Weigert’s departure, and there were no details on how her character will be written off.
As for everyone else, expect the regular crew to return for Season 2.
